Dictyostelium Slug
Dictyostelium Slug, also known as Slime Mould, is an important organism in the field of biochemistry, cell biology and developmental biology. It is a single-celled species that has been found in gardens, forests, grasslands and other environments. Dictyostelium Slug is capable of adapting to extreme environments and providing valuable insight into the biochemistry of eukaryotic cells. It is used to study the physiology of cell differentiation and cell motility, as well as cellular interactions. Additionally, its genome has been used to understand the evolution of eukaryotes. Dictyostelium Slug is an invaluable tool to uncover the evolution of biological processes and to understand how cells interact in a complex environment.
